Hewlett Packard Models Covered & Key Technical Specifications

Models: HP Designjet Z6100 42-inch Printer (Model Q6651A), HP Designjet Z6100 60-inch Printer (Model Q6652A)

Trade Names: HP Designjet Z6100 Printer series

Model Years: 2007–2008

Technical Data:

  • Compatible printheads: HP 91 series

  • Compatible ink cartridges: HP 91 series (400 ml Introductory, 775 ml Host)

  • Memory requirement: 256 MB minimum for standard operation

  • Scan-axis length mapping (42-inch model): 1158629–1164616 encoder units

  • Paper advance calibration baseline: 1.5 mm per meter

  • CPU fan speed threshold: 2500 rpm minimum

Troubleshooting and System Analysis

This technical reference outlines the exact calibration, assembly, and system-error diagnostics required by field service professionals during a repair. Because working with high-voltage large-format plotter components carries inherent risks, technicians must review the documented safety protocols and ensure all power is disconnected before accessing electrical modules.

When evaluating hardware failures on these plotters, professionals must be aware of certain repair pitfalls. For instance, simultaneously replacing the Hard Disk Drive (HDD) and the Ink Supply Tubes will trigger an unrecoverable 71:19 NVRAM mismatch error. Additionally, diagnosing the notorious 79:04 system error requires distinguishing between corrupt spool files and physical faults to avoid unnecessary formatter board replacements.

The documentation focuses heavily on fault identification and component-level verification. It thoroughly details system error codes, power-up sequence failures, and media-handling obstructions such as skew detection or carriage crashes. You get complete status-reporting definitions for every ink supply component. This maps out the critical interaction between the printheads, the maintenance cartridge, and the ink delivery system. The manual also outlines specific procedures for clearing formatter hard drive disk space. If standard boot sequences fail, it specifies how to execute emergency firmware upgrades via .plt files.
